Title: WOMEN'S GUILD OF EMPIRE

Reference number: 1383

Date: 1933c

Sponsor: [ Alex Cinema, Paisley]

Sound: silent

Original format: 35mm

Colour: bw

Fiction: non-fiction

Running time: 3.38 mins

Description: The Women's Guild of Empire enjoy a day trip to Walter Scott country; they leave Paisley in Alexander's motor coaches.

Made as topical for New Alexandra Cinema, Paisley.

Preservation of this film supported by the National Heritage Memorial Fund.

Shotlist: Credits (.06); Motor tour of Walter Scott country. Excursionists leaving Paisley in Alexander's motor coaches. Bus convoy travels past Paisley Cross and down Causewayside Street (.50); Arrival at Abbotsford (.53); Shots of women and men passing the camera (2.38); Crowd shots with large house in background (3.04); A cooling refresher (3.08); Shots of crowds (3.10); A visit to Dryburgh Abbey (3.12); Shots of women and exterior of the Abbey (3.38).
